The Barksdale House Inn, built in 1778, is your home away from home while exploring the city of Charleston. Located within the historic district of downtown Charleston, we are within walking distance to shopping, restaurants, tourist attractions and Market Street. This Inn offers 14 rooms with in suite bathrooms, complimentary breakfast, newspaper, wireless internet access and on-site parking to get you ready for your day exploring our beautiful city of magnificent homes, gardens, and parks along with Charleston's unique southern hospitality and history. All rooms are non-smoking and pet friendly.

The Barksdale is such a cute B&B. The house is old and has such character, while still being nice and clean. Our room was very spacious and had a comfortable king size bed. The breakfast is soo good! Definitely enjoyed having that and also having snacks/fresh water throughout the day was a nice touch. Very friendly staff as well. I did read previous reviews saying the ceilings were water stained and gross . We did have plenty of water stains on our ceiling but nothing that made the room feel dirty. It did not bother us in the slightest bit. In fact the bathroom and bedroom were very clean; the bathtub almost looked brand new. The only things that could have been better about our room (#5) is that the lighting in the bathroom is very dim and made it really hard to get ready. Also there is only a wardrobe for hanging clothes, and it’s not a full length. We were visiting for a wedding and unfortunately my long dresses couldn’t hang fully due to the size of the wardrobe. Just a thought on something that could be changed to make this place even better . Would definitely stay again! Loved it and perfect location!
